About this home

Possibly Over-Priced:The estimated price is 15% below the list price. We found 3 Cons,5 Pros. Rank: price - $1.29M(93th), sqft - 2670(81th), beds - 6(98th), baths - 4(86th).

Welcome to this unique Escondido home that offers flexibility, space, and potential in all the right places! The main home features 3 bedrooms and 2 bathroom and two of those bedrooms and a full bath are located downstairs for privacy or for guests. The main living area, kitchen, dining, and a third bedroom and bath are situated upstairs. Enjoy the natural light flowing through the elevated living spaces. A huge bonus is the 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om detached ADU that is fully functioning 3 bedroom, 2 bathrooms unit ideal for multi-generational living, rental income, or more! Whether you're dreaming of a high-return investment, a multi-generational haven, or your own private retreat with room to grow, you will find this one-of-a-kind Escondido property delivers unmatched versatility.

Condition Rating
Good

The property features a newly constructed or extensively renovated detached ADU (3 beds, 2 baths) which is in excellent condition, showcasing a modern kitchen with stainless steel appliances, new cabinetry, white countertops, subway tile backsplash, and recessed lighting. The ADU bathrooms are also modern with new vanities, black fixtures, and tiled showers, complemented by new light wood-look laminate flooring and efficient mini-split AC units. The exterior of the main house, built in 1960, appears to have been recently updated with modern siding and a contemporary garage door, aligning with the ADU's aesthetic. While interior photos of the main house are not provided and its age is noted as a potential weakness, the significant investment in the ADU and the main house's exterior suggests the property as a whole is well-maintained and largely move-in ready, even if the main house interior might require some cosmetic updates to match the ADU's modern style. The ADU's pristine condition elevates the overall property score to 'Good', indicating it's move-in ready with no immediate major renovations required, despite the main house's older build year.
Pros & Cons

Pros

Detached ADU: A fully functioning 3-bedroom, 2-bathroom detached ADU offers exceptional flexibility and expands the property's utility significantly.
Income Potential: The detached ADU presents a strong opportunity for substantial rental income, enhancing the property's investment appeal.
Multi-Generational Living: Ideal for multi-generational families, providing separate and private living spaces in both the main home and the detached ADU.
Versatile Layout: The property boasts a highly versatile layout, including a main home with private downstairs bedrooms and elevated living areas, complemented by the ADU.
Natural Light: The elevated living spaces in the main residence benefit from abundant natural light, creating a bright and inviting atmosphere.

Cons

Age of Main Residence: Built in 1960, the main residence may have older systems or require updates to its finishes and infrastructure to align with contemporary preferences.
Split-Level Design: The split-level layout of the main home, with bedrooms on different floors, could be a functional drawback for buyers preferring single-level living or those with mobility considerations.
Maintenance Complexity: Managing two separate structures (main house and ADU) could lead to increased maintenance complexity and costs compared to a single-unit property.
